National Citizens Party (NCP) Northern Organizer Sarjis Alam on Tuesday said that his party will participate in the next elections under the Shapla (Water Lily) symbol.

He said the Election Commission must provide the 'Shapla' symbol to NCP as there is no legal barrier, and the party will participate in the next elections under the Shapla symbol.

The NCP leader made the remark in response to a question from journalists at the beginning of the NCP Mymensingh district coordination meeting at the Tarek Memorial Auditorium in Mymensingh on Tuesday.

He warned that NCP will challenge any arbitrary or unlawful actions by the commission.

Alam criticized the Election Commission, saying it cannot conduct free, fair, and impartial elections if it deprives any party of its symbol. “No election under such a commission can be credible in Bangladesh,” he said.

Alam emphasized strengthening the party’s organizational capacity at all levels, from districts to wards, rather than relying on monetary influence for nominations.

“Through committed leaders and activists, NCP will field candidates capable of winning every constituency,” he added.

He also highlighted the party’s role in empowering youth, promoting education, healthcare, and anti-corruption initiatives to build a better future for Bangladesh.
